American soccer legend Megan Rapinoe is a known face on the soccer field. She is the captain of the OL Reign of the National Women’s Soccer League and the United States Women’s National Team. Known for her exceptional soccer skills, Rapinoe never fails to impress her fans on and off the field.
Megan knows to grab the limelight. Despite ex-President Trump’s tweets criticizing her, Megan went ahead in creating history. She cemented her place in sports history by winning the prestigious Golden Boot and Golden Ball at the 2019 FIFA Women’s World Cup.

Megan never shies away
Megan is known for expressing herself. Having traveled the world from a young age, Megan inculcated a more diverse worldview. During the elections, she could not help but question her parents. “Are you sure you’re conservative? I know you’re voting that way, but I think you’re ticking the wrong box.”
During Trump’s presidency, Megan emerged as one of his strong critics. Megan shared that she grew up in a very open environment. Both her parents were hardworking. They would cook, pick them up, drive them, clean the house, and take good care of them.

Having a diverse set of opinions is acceptable. Megan clarifies her stand by saying, “Excepting white nationalists, I don’t think that people who voted for Trump are bad.” She further adds, “I got the ability to be whoever I wanted to be. I feel uniquely American in that way.”
Megan Rapinoe talks about what impacted her life

Growing up in a household where, according to Megan, the “gender roles” were equal was a blessing for her. A proud daughter of two hardworking parents, Megan’s mother worked the night as a waitress while her father took up a day’s job as a construction worker.
The little girl from Redding grew up to become strong and independent only because, as she quotes, “because of my parents and their friends and the neighbors I grew up with.” She expresses her gratitude, saying, “I’m in them, and they’re in me.”
